Azmin: Putrajaya has database to quickly deliver assistance for B40, SMEs but not much data on M40

Saturday, 28 Mar 2020 12:48 PM MYTSenior Minister Datuk Seri Azmin Ali said that their confidence in the identification and delivery mechanism for those who qualify stems from all the big data that they have collected over the years. — Bernama pic

“Right now, we have a good database of those from the B40 group, small-time traders, SMEs and corporates who have received government assistance. The database is quite complete to ensure that they will receive the assistance quickly. At the same time, for the SME and corporate sector the Finance Ministry together with Bank Negara Malaysia has implemented a mechanism to make it easier for companies to apply and obtain financial assistance during the movement control order period.
